WebJul 17, 2014 · Forgotten baby syndrome isn’t an actual disease or mental health condition that you’ll find listed in psychiatry’s bible, the Diagnostic and Statistical Manual (DSM). However, the fact that...

WebJul 24, 2014 · Since 1998 over 600 children left in cars have died from heatstroke. The inside of a car can reach 109° in the matter of 15 minutes during the hot summer. At 104° the internal organs of a child begin shutting down. The child’s body cannot regulate as well as an adult’s can.
